Huntsville Short-Term Rental Regulations
Information is maintained by the community to provide helpful insights and links to local regulations, HostScouts does not provide legal or investment advice.
City Code of Ordinances
The City of Huntsville regulates vacation rentals. Regulations for short-term rental operations may be referenced in Accessory Uses per the City of Huntsville Zoning OrdinanceBusiness License Requirements
The applicant will need to apply for a business license with the City of Huntsville Clerk-Treasurer Department to operate a short-term rental, but only after the planned short-term rental has been verified and approved by the Zoning Administration. All relevant Departments are also notified of the application or license and asked for approval. View the Airbnb Permit page for more information.Building and Housing Standards
The City of Huntsville has rules and regulations that specify minimum building, design, maintenance standards, habitability, health, and safety requirements. Some rules and regulations that apply to residential and non-residential properties may apply to your listing. Consult the Building & Construction Services Department for more information.Tourist and Local Taxes
Lodging Tax is imposed on all persons who operate any hotel, motel, rooming house, lodge, or another place where accommodations are made available to travelers, tourists, or transients. Charges for rooms, lodgings, or accommodations provided for a period of 180 consecutive days or more in the same place are exempt from Huntsville tax. Short-term rentals might also be subjected to the state and county sales tax and are liable for payment as established by state and county law.Other Rules
It is also essential to understand and abide by other contracts or rules that bind you, such as leases, condo boards, co-op rules, HOA rules, or rules established by tenant organizations. Please read your lease agreement and check with your landlord if applicable. Visit the City of Huntsville for more information.Is something not quite right? What makes Huntsville a great place to invest?
- Space and Rocketry Mecca: Huntsville's pride and joy, the U.S. Space and Rocket Center, is an exhilarating destination that'll propel you into a world of space exploration. With its vast collection of rockets, spacecraft, and interactive exhibits, this world-class facility invites you to immerse yourself in the fascinating history of space travel.
- Historic Downtown Charm: Stroll through Huntsville's picturesque downtown, where beautifully preserved 19th-century architecture houses an eclectic mix of shops, restaurants, and art galleries. Don't miss the chance to explore the Alabama Constitution Village, a living history museum that transports you back to 1819.
- Outdoor Adventures: Huntsville's surrounding natural beauty offers endless opportunities for outdoor enthusiasts. Explore the lush greenery of the Monte Sano State Park, hike the scenic trails of the Land Trust of North Alabama, or paddle your way through the sparkling waters of the Flint River.
- Thriving Arts and Culture Scene: Huntsville boasts a rich arts and culture scene, with venues like the Von Braun Center and the Huntsville Museum of Art hosting performances, exhibitions, and events year-round. Don't forget to take a walk through the Lowe Mill Arts and Entertainment District, home to local artists, craftsmen, and unique eateries.
- Cutting-Edge Research Institutions: Huntsville is a hub for innovation, with the University of Alabama in Huntsville (UAH) and the Cummings Research Park playing pivotal roles in shaping the future of technology and engineering. Take a campus tour or attend a public lecture to witness the groundbreaking research happening right here in Huntsville.
- Sports Enthusiast's Paradise: Cheer on Huntsville's professional sports teams, including the Rocket City Trash Pandas (MiLB) and the Huntsville Havoc (SPHL). The city's state-of-the-art sports facilities also make it an excellent destination for hosting and attending tournaments in various disciplines.

Local Real Estate
How expensive is the real estate in Huntsville?
The cost of real estate can vary widely depending on the location, size, and features of the property, as well as market conditions. The median home value in Huntsville has increased 1% over the past year, and the average price per square foot is $164, which is lower than the national average.

What’s the weather like in Huntsville, Alabama?
The weather is about the same as the national average, with an average high temperature of around 71°, while the average low is about 51°. The rainfall is much heavier, averaging about 47 inches per year, compared to the national average of about 27 inches. Snowfall is relatively rare, averaging less than 3 inches per year. The humidity levels in Huntsville are generally muggier than the national average, and the city has a mix of clouds and sunshine for most of the year.
Winter
December through February
35° Low 52° High
Spring
March through May
51° Low 71° High
Summer
June through August
68° Low 87° High
Fall
September through November
52° Low 72° High
